Ingredients
List of Ingredients
- 4 cod fillets (6 oz each)
- 3 tablespoons olive oil
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- Zest of 1 lemon
- Juice of 2 lemons
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- ½ te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ional for heat)
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ped (for garnish)

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paring the Marinade
- First, take a small bowl. Add 3 tablespoons of olive oil.
- Next, add 4 minced garlic cloves to the bowl.
- Then, add the zest of 1 lemon and the juice of 2 lemons.
- Mix in 1 teaspoon of smoked paprika.
- If you like heat, add ½ teaspoon cayenne pepper.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Stir all the ingredients well to create a tasty marinade.
Marinating the Cod
- Take your 4 cod fillets and place them in a shallow dish.
- Pour the marinade over the fillets, ensuring each fillet gets coated.
- Let the cod marinate for 15-20 minutes. This step adds great flavor.
Baking the Cod
-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
-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- After marinating, arrange the cod fillets on the baking sheet.
- Make sure to space them out evenly for even cooking.
- Bake the cod for 12-15 minutes. It’s done when it flakes easily with a fork.
- Once cooked, take it out and let it rest for a couple of minutes.
- Garnish with chopped parsley before serving to add a fresh touch.
Tips & Tricks
Ensuring Perfectly Cooked Cod
- Checking for Doneness
To check if your cod is done, use a fork. Gently flake the fish. If it separates easily, it’s ready. You want it to be opaque and moist, not dry.
- Avoiding Dry Fish
To avoid dry fish, don’t overcook the cod. Keep an eye on the time. The fish cooks fast, usually in 12-15 minutes. If unsure, check a minute or two early.

Pro Tips
- Marinate Longer for More Flavor: If time permits, marinate the cod fillets for up to an hour in the refrigerator to enhance the flavor profile even further.
- Check for Freshness: When selecting cod, look for firm, moist fillets with a mild scent. Fresh fish will have a bright appearance and should not smell overly fishy.
- Use a Meat Thermometer: To ensure perfectly cooked cod, use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ature; it should reach 145°F (63°C) when done.

Variations
Using Different Fish
You can try other fish if you don't have cod. Fish like halibut or tilapia work well. These options have similar textures and flavors. Just remember that cooking times may change. Thinner fish like tilapia bake faster. Check for doneness at 10 minutes to avoid overcooking.

Storage Info
Storing Leftovers
To keep your cod fresh, use airtight containers. These containers stop air from drying out the fish. Store the leftovers in the fridge. They will stay good for up to three days.
Reheating Suggestions
When you reheat cod, use the oven or a skillet. Both methods keep it moist. For the oven, set it to 350°F (175°C) and bake for about 10 minutes. In a skillet, heat over low flame and cover with a lid. This helps keep the fish from drying out.
Freezing Options
To freeze cod, wrap it tightly in plastic wrap. Then place it in a freezer bag. Make sure to remove as much air as possible. The cod can last up to three months in the freezer. When you are ready to use it, thaw it in the fridge overnight. This keeps it safe and tasty.
FAQs
How long do I need to bake cod fillets?
You should bake cod fillets for 12-15 minutes at 400°F (200°C). Check them at 12 minutes. They are done when they flake easily with a fork. Overcooking can lead to dryness. So, keep an eye on them!

Is cod a high-protein fish?
Yes, cod is a high-protein fish. A 6 oz fillet contains about 36 grams of protein. This makes it a great choice for muscle building. Plus, it has low fat, making it a healthy option for meals.
Can I grill lemon garlic cod instead of baking?
Absolutely! Grilling is a tasty way to cook cod. Use a grill pan or outdoor grill. Cook on medium heat for about 6-8 minutes per side. Just watch closely to avoid overcooking. Enjoy that smoky flavor!
